Transaction 5066cdfcb53eff682cbb64fe5f9b7d257536a244a76574feccfde24071437ce5

2 Input
2 Outputs
  • 5066cdfcb53eff682cbb64fe5f9b7d257536a244a76574feccfde24071437ce5:0
  • value  1161136
    address  3NCPBeuEvNzbRAz3VGt8kUx5QfFoqo1rjw
  • 5066cdfcb53eff682cbb64fe5f9b7d257536a244a76574feccfde24071437ce5:1
  • value  13910535
    address  39S9DZxcxWBjR88dA3tkB7iE4nMf36i9mq